SANTA MONICA, Calif., March 24 (UPI) -- Here is a list of winners at the 17th Annual Independent Spirit Awards, presented Saturday in Santa Monica at the West Coast branch of the Independent Feature Project (IFP/West):

Best feature: "Memento"

Director: Christopher Nolan, "Memento"

Screenplay: Christopher Nolan, "Memento"

First feature (award given to the director): "In The Bedroom," Todd Field

First screenplay: "Ghost World," Daniel Clowes and Terry Zwigoff

John Cassavetes Award (given to the best feature made for under $500,000): "Jackpot"

Debut performance: Paul Franklin Dano, "L.I.E."

Supporting female: Carrie-Anne Moss, "Memento"

Supporting male: Steve Buscemi, "Ghost World"

Female lead: Sissy Spacek, "In the Bedroom"

Male lead: Tom Wilkinson, "In The Bedroom"

Cinematography: Peter Deming, "Mulholland Drive"

Foreign film (award given to the director): "Amélie," director, Jean-Pierre Jeunet

Documentary (award given to the director): "Dogtown and Z-Boys," director, Stacy Peralta

Someone to Watch Award: Debra Eisenstadt, director, "Daydream Believer"

Direct/TV Truer Than Fiction Award: Monteith McCollum, "Hybrid"

Motorola Producers Award: René Bastian and Linda Moran, producers, "Martin and Orloff" and "L.I.E."
